软件开发费用标准

作者:亿网科技  来源:亿网科技  发布时间:2022-10-14

8.png

软件开发成本计算的标准成本是多少?老实说,一个公司软件项目的前期成本可能在5K到100K之间,甚至更高。请问范围是多少?嗯,软件开发成本各不相同。这取决于很多因素。即使是从事这个行业几十年的公司,也很难计算软件开发的成本。在这篇文章中,公司将大致尝试展示“开发一个软件需要多少钱”的过程。另外,公司会大致估算出你开发定制软件所需的成本计算标准。在公司开始分析软件成本之前,让公司详细了解项目预算成本的流程。软件成本的很大一部分取决于软件的范围。

项目需求与软件成本成正比。每一个可交付成果、每一个约束和每一个假设都会增加成本。范围越丰富,成本估算就越准确。设计和开发一旦确定了范围,就要进行软件的设计和开发。从开发线框和sitemap开始,逐渐扩展到致力于视觉元素的设计师。然后,开发人员开始编码并将静态网页转换成可运行的软件。与其他系统的集成和现有数据定制软件的迁移需要与外部系统集成,以便在它们之间进行通信。我把大部分时间花在RnD上,熟悉API——数据结构、协议和用户认证。无论是在单一平台上整合数据,还是升级到全新的软件,在定制软件的开发过程中,总会有一定量的数据迁移。以及测试和部署。在整个开发阶段,简化并严格测试流程是非常必要的。测试基本上是为了保证错误或者断链不会波及到生产,影响产品质量。既然公司已经熟悉了这个流程,那就让公司看看软件项目预算软件开发成本是由哪些因素促成的。[1]软件规模软件规模是项目预算软件开发成本的主要驱动因素。它与软件的成本成正比。很简单——屏幕/页面越多,工作量越大,软件成本越高。小型软件通常功能页面少于20个,中型应用在21到40个之间,任何超过40个页面的应用都是大型应用。所以,如果你在开发一个超过40个屏幕的大型应用,还有其他复杂的功能,那么你的成本会更高。[2]复杂性使得公司举了一个小例子来说明这一点——Ron想开发一个移动应用。他希望他的用户在应用程序上注册。他可以选择传统的电子邮件/密码注册。或者他可能想注册社交媒体。如果他选择社交媒体注册,他可能希望整合等。这里发生的事情是,你添加到软件中的特性越多,它就变得越复杂。随着复杂度的增加,定制软件的开发速度也在提高。除此之外,项目在预算软件开发成本时,还需要考虑设计复杂度(自定义图标、动画)、数据分析量、数据迁移复杂度、第三方集成等。另外,迭代,尤其是在设计上,会增加成本。

时间也是影响软件成本的一个因素。如果你有一个固定的截止日期,你的软件开发公司将需要扩展它的资源来适应你的时间限制。当你增加更多的资源时,你的软件开发成本也会增加。你不能把你没有的东西花在预算上。软件开发成本计算的标准成本是多少?一般来说,一个公司软件项目的前期成本可能在5000到10000之间,或者更高。在估算软件开发的成本时,客户预算是一个限制因素。首先列出你想要的应用程序中的所有特性。现在把他们分成两组——“必须拥有”和“值得拥有”。在项目开始的时候让软件公司知道你的预算。包括所有强制功能,如果预算允许,添加“值得拥有”的功能。如果没有,请在下一个版本中添加它们。如果你在内部开发软件或者外包软件开发,将会对软件开发的成本产生重大影响。软件开发外包可以让你的成本降低40%。这是因为发达国家和其他发展中国家与拉美国家之间存在巨大的摇摆差距。在软件外包方面,印度、中国、乌克兰、墨西哥等国家处于领先地位。因此,外包软件开发将确保降低成本和高质量的产品。